
Cómo usar la herramienta de decodificación base64
Tabla de contenido
- Introducción
- ¿Qué es la decodificación Base64?
- ¿Por qué se utiliza la decodificación Base64?
- ¿Qué hace la decodificación Base64?
- ¿Cómo funciona la herramienta de decodificación Base64?
- ¿Cómo funciona nuestra herramienta Base64 a texto?
- Ventajas de la herramienta de decodificación Base64
- ¿Qué tan preciso es el proceso de decodificación Base64?
- Decodificación Base64 en línea para documentos e imágenes
- Error de decodificación Base64: problemas comunes y soluciones
- Preguntas frecuentes
Introducción
Decodificar un texto base64 en una matriz de bytes es sencillo con el método base64decode. La codificación Base64 convierte datos binarios en una representación de texto mediante la codificación con 64 caracteres ASCII específicos de Base64 (AZ, az, 0-9, +, /), que se transmiten fácilmente mediante protocolos de texto y son inocuos. El proceso de decodificación se puede implementar invirtiendo la transformación anterior: leyendo cuatro caracteres como bloques, interpretándolos como grupos de tres bytes como antes y decodificando esos tres bytes de vuelta a los tres bytes originales. Este proceso de decodificación es crucial en el desarrollo web, la transferencia de datos y la entrada/salida de archivos, donde datos binarios como imágenes, documentos y datos (encriptados) deben decodificarse como texto. Si eres programador y trabajas con una API, un cargador de archivos, un archivo adjunto de correo electrónico o cualquier cosa que requiera datos binarios, necesitas asegurarte de que se codifican y decodifican correctamente.
¿Qué es la decodificación Base64?
La decodificación es un término que describe el proceso de convertir una cadena codificada en base64 a su binario original. Base64 es solo una forma de presentar datos binarios, como imágenes, archivos u otros medios, en formato de texto. Esto también facilita su transmisión en sistemas de texto, como el correo electrónico o HTTP, que solo permiten ASCII. Sin embargo, a medida que los datos codificados llegan a nuevas ubicaciones, deben decodificarse para que sean funcionales. Como se mencionó, decodificamos el Base64 para recuperar la imagen, el documento o el tipo de archivo que se usara para la respuesta. Con una herramienta de decodificación de Base64, puede revertirlo fácilmente a un archivo legible o a una variante con solo unos clics.
¿Por qué se utiliza la decodificación Base64?
1. Compatibilidad de transmisión de datos: Base64 codifica datos binarios (como imágenes o archivos) y luego los transmite en formato de texto en sistemas basados en texto (como correo electrónico y servicios web) para evitar que se corrompan durante la transmisión. Será necesario decodificar Base64 para obtener el binario original (y, por lo tanto, poder utilizar los datos).
2. Prevenir la corrupción de datos: Los datos binarios pueden ser susceptibles a la corrupción durante el transporte en sistemas de solo texto, como el correo electrónico. Se utiliza la codificación Base64 para que los datos transmitidos estén intactos al enviarse. En el destino, se decodifica el Base64 y se recuperan los datos originales sin corrupción.
3. Acceso a datos incrustados: La mayoría de las aplicaciones web y correos electrónicos ocultan datos confidenciales en texto plano dentro de HTML, CSS u otros formatos de texto como Base64. Para que estos datos incrustados estén disponibles, es necesario extraerlos y acceder a ellos mediante decodificación Base64, ya sea una imagen, un documento o cualquier otro archivo.
4. Recuperación de imágenes y archivos: Cuando los archivos o imágenes son similares a base64, es necesario decodificarlos para recuperarlos, sean cuales sean (PNG, JPG, PDF, etc.). Sin decodificación, estos archivos serían archivos de texto inutilizables.
5. Restauración de datos binarios: La codificación Base64 se utiliza comúnmente para convertir datos binarios en texto (audio, vídeo o archivos ejecutables como .doc/.xls, etc.) para su transporte por Internet. Es necesario decodificar ese texto en Base64 para obtener la representación binaria y poder usarlo, procesarlo y guardarlo.
¿Qué hace la decodificación Base64?
Por lo tanto, el llamado base64 implicaría revertir esta transformación de codificación para recuperar los datos binarios originales. Al decodificar una cadena con b64, se decodifican los datos codificados en base64 para incluir la cadena binaria original en su forma codificada (ya sea una imagen binaria, un archivo de audio, un documento, etc.).
Piense en ello como la versión digital de envolver un regalo de cumpleaños: la codificación Base64 envuelve los datos originales en un formato legible y la decodificación Base64 los desenvuelve para que pueda extraer los datos y usarlos nuevamente.
¿Cómo funciona la herramienta de decodificación Base64?
Nuestra herramienta de decodificación Base64 le permite decodificar la cadena Base64 que le proporciona y obtener el contenido binario original. Esto incluye convertir la representación de texto en una imagen, archivo, etc., normal, que puede visualizar (puede lograrlo invirtiendo el proceso para codificar el objeto).
Si desea tomar una imagen, decodificarla y luego descargarla, este es el lugar ideal. El software lo hace todo automáticamente, así que puede estar tranquilo: nuestra herramienta intuitiva convertirá sus datos rápida y fácilmente.
¿Cómo funciona nuestra herramienta Base64 a texto?
Usar nuestra decodificación base64 es muy sencillo. Aquí te explicamos cómo hacerlo:
Paso 1. Visita la herramienta
Paso 2. Copie la cadena Base64 que desea decodificar.
Paso 3. Péguelo en el cuadro de entrada de la herramienta.
Paso 4. Haga clic en el botón Decodificar.
Paso 5. Ver el resultado y copiar.
Ventajas de la herramienta de decodificación Base64
Una herramienta de decodificación Base64 tiene muchas aplicaciones:
- Sencillez: Todo el proceso es rápido y no necesita ningún software especializado.
- Eficiente: En cuestión de segundos, puede adivinar si conjuntos de datos codificados en Base64 relativamente grandes se decodifican a otro formato conocido.
- No se requiere software complicado: Nuestro sistema no requiere que usted descargue o instale ningún software adicional en su dispositivo.
- No hay que pagar ninguna tarifa: Nuestra herramienta de decodificación Base64 se puede utilizar de forma gratuita en cualquier momento del día o de la noche; no tendrá que pagar por ella y no es necesaria ninguna suscripción.
¿Qué tan preciso es el proceso de decodificación Base64?
La exactitud de la decodificación de datos Base64 depende de la exactitud del proceso de codificación. Siempre que el fragmento de código Base64 esté bien formado y sin modificaciones, la decodificación generará el archivo o mensaje original. Si la codificación presenta un error (por ejemplo, una cadena incompleta), la decodificación fallará o devolverá información no válida.
Nuestro enfoque de decodificación es lo más selectivo posible, por lo que se puede confiar en que nuestro decodificador se utilizará en la experiencia diaria.
Decodificación Base64 en línea para documentos e imágenes
La decodificación en base64 de una imagen o archivo es una forma popular de autenticación de dos factores. Es muy común recibir imágenes codificadas en Base64 como parte de HTML, como también ocurre en este caso. Es posible usar la herramienta de archivo de imagen original decodificando los hashes de las imágenes.
Por ejemplo, supongamos que tiene un correo electrónico con un archivo adjunto de imagen codificado en Base64: puede usar nuestra herramienta para convertirlo a un formato de imagen (como JPG o PNG) para verlo o editarlo.
Error de decodificación Base64: problemas comunes y soluciones
Ocasionalmente, podrían surgir problemas durante la decodificación Base64. Algunos problemas comunes incluyen:
- Cadenas Base64 mal formadas y/o sin relleno: Puede provocar fallos de decodificación. Asegúrese de copiar la cadena Base64 completa y no cortarla.
- Tipo de archivo incorrecto: Asegúrese de que su cadena codificada en base64 coincida con el tipo de archivo (JPG, PNG, PDF).
- Caracteres no coincidentes: Las cadenas codificadas en Base64 pueden tener un formato no válido debido a que es posible que se hayan codificado incorrectamente durante la transmisión.
Preguntas frecuentes
1. ¿Qué es la decodificación Base64?
La decodificación Base64 revierte una cadena codificada en Base64 a la representación binaria original (como un archivo/imagen o texto).
2. ¿Cómo utilizar la decodificación Base64?
Simplemente pegue su base64 y haga clic en "decodificar" para obtener los datos originales.
3. ¿Es preciso el proceso de decodificación?
Sí, la decodificación es correcta con nuestra herramienta siempre que la cadena Base64 sea precisa.
4. ¿Puedo decodificar cadenas Base64 grandes?
Sí, puedes decodificar cadenas Base64 grandes con nuestra herramienta muy fácilmente y no tendrás que esperar demasiado.
5. ¿Debo descargar software para utilizar la herramienta de decodificación Base64?
No, es una herramienta web y no necesitas descargar ni instalar nada. Solo visita el sitio web para usarla.